Jinnytty

Yoo Yoon-jin (Korean유윤진; born July 28, 1992),[2] known professionally as Jinnytty, is a South Korean online streamer.[3][4] Jinny is best known for her IRL livestreams on Twitch where she has garnered more than 1,000,000 followers as of March 15th, 2024.[5]

Early life and education

Yoo Yoon-jin graduated from University High School (Irvine, California) in 2010, then graduated from Yonsei University with a degree in Information and Interaction Design in South Korea.[6][7]

Career

2017: Early career beginnings

She first started live streaming on Twitch at the end of June 2017. During this period, she liked to play Hearthstone, and she also watched professional player games or teaching videos.[8][9][10][11][12][13]

2018–present: Rise in popularity and Taiwan Waddlethon

After becoming popular, Jinny catered to the audience with high interactivity, pure style, and increased her Taiwanese content.[14][15][16] She also traveled to Taiwan in March 2018 and held a fan meeting.

Jinny during a livestream in 2019

At the end of 2019, Jinny changed her target audience to European and American viewers and also traveled to the United States. During the COVID-19 pandemic, she stayed at the home of the American streamer EsfandTV for several months, and they streamed together from time to time.[17][18]

From 2020 to 2022, Jinny traveled to and streamed live in South Korea, Europe[19][20][unreliable source?] and the United States.[13]

On October 6, 2022, it was announced that Jinny had signed with esports organization TSM.[21]

Jinny's 'Waddlethon' was her most popular streamed event where for about two months Jinny walked over 1,000 kilometers around the entire length of the country of Taiwan. During the Waddlethon, she gained over 90K followers and 6.5M hours watched.[22][23]

On Day 8 of her Waddlethon, May 1, 2023, she achieved a personal record of 26,902 concurrent viewers.[24][22]

During her Waddlethon on April 24, 2023, Jinny encountered a veiled stalker that followed her around for about 4 hours. The police were contacted and the stalker was institutionalized.[25][22]
